chore(deployment): use docker to deploy katbin
Signed-off-by: SphericalKat <amolele@gmail.com>
This commit is contained in:
		
							parent
							
								
									d718dea2b0
								
							
						
					
					
						commit
						d4d26e2882
					
				
							
								
								
									
										5
									
								
								.dockerignore
									
									
									
									
									
										Normal file
									
								
							
							
						
						
									
										5
									
								
								.dockerignore
									
									
									
									
									
										Normal file
									
								
							@ -0,0 +1,5 @@
 | 
			
		||||
/target
 | 
			
		||||
.idea
 | 
			
		||||
.env
 | 
			
		||||
.cargo
 | 
			
		||||
*.dump
 | 
			
		||||
							
								
								
									
										3
									
								
								.gitignore
									
									
									
									
										vendored
									
									
								
							
							
						
						
									
										3
									
								
								.gitignore
									
									
									
									
										vendored
									
									
								
							@ -1,4 +1,5 @@
 | 
			
		||||
/target
 | 
			
		||||
.idea
 | 
			
		||||
.env
 | 
			
		||||
.cargo
 | 
			
		||||
.cargo
 | 
			
		||||
*.dump
 | 
			
		||||
@ -1,7 +1,7 @@
 | 
			
		||||
FROM rustlang/rust:nightly as build
 | 
			
		||||
FROM rustlang/rust:nightly
 | 
			
		||||
 | 
			
		||||
COPY . .
 | 
			
		||||
 | 
			
		||||
RUN cargo build --release
 | 
			
		||||
 | 
			
		||||
CMD ["sh", "-c", "ROCKET_PORT=$PORT ROCKET_KEEP_ALIVE=0 ./target/release/katbin"]
 | 
			
		||||
CMD ["sh", "-c", "ROCKET_KEEP_ALIVE=0 ./target/release/katbin"]
 | 
			
		||||
		Loading…
	
		Reference in New Issue
	
	Block a user